lucidenic acid

English

Noun

lucidenic acid (countable and uncountable, plural lucidenic acids)

  1. (organic chemistry) Any of several related polycyclic carboxylic acids, present in the Chinese mushroom Ganoderma lucidum, that induces apoptosis in leukemia cells
